    More like 3.5 Stars. Ordered 2 Combo plates. First combo had St Louis BBQ ribs and Grilled Pork Belly. Second combo was with Garlic Shrimp and Kalb8 Short ribs. Side dishes were garlic noodles and Java rice. Also came with cucumber salad. All of the meats were nicely marinated. The Pork Belly had more of a savory taste with milder flavor. Hint of sweetness and salty but mild enough that the pork taste was still prominent. Layer of fat and leaner meat were in good proportion. Came with a side of dipping sauce. Tasty. The St Louis Ribs also had the same profile of flavor, sweet salty but with hint of vinegar like flavor from the sauce. More sweet than salty. Stronger flavor than the pork belly. Meat was tender. Did not need to use a knife to cut through it. Came with 2 pieces of ribs. Also good. The Kalbi short ribs was sweet salty but with soy sauce flavor. Meat was not as tender as the first two. It had more of a chew to it. Good but not as good as the first two meats. The Garlic Shrimp was just ok. Wish it had a stronger garlic taste. Glad that it's already peeled. The cucumber salad was really good. It's more like pickled cucumber. Perfect side to balance all the meat flavor. The Java Rice was undercooked. Hard and dry. The grains looked like they need more water and cooking time. Garlic noodles was also ok. Needs more garlic but noodles were al dente. On the pricey side especially for the size of serving portions. Took about 20 min to get the food after ordering. Nice friendly staff.

    I came across gim belly bbq at the 626 night market near the great mall. Tried a variety of stuff at the market and gim was the major stand out. This place needs a restaurant!! Because if they had one, i would be back for round 2 the next day ;). Bbq ribs 5/5: not covered in sauce like most bbq ribs but perfectly so. The taste was lighter than most ribs but still more flavorful somehow. Meat was super tender. Garlic shrimp 5/5: shrimp tasted amazing too! Garlic noodles 5/5: dont know how they make these so good but best garlic noodles ive had and im craving for more already. Rice: 4/5 still good, light taste, but mayb not as addicting as everything else.
